Since then, it has grown rapidly and has become one of Italy's largest independent energy wholesalers. In 2005, the enterprise sold 3 TWh of electricity and about 1,000 million cubic meters of gas to about 1,100 industrial and business customers including Tenaris.

Tenaris is the world's leading manufacturer of tubular products and services for the oil and gas industry and a leading supplier of tubular products and services used in process and power plants and in specialized industrial and automotive applications.
